#e60f99 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e60f99 is composed of 90.2% red, 5.9%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 33.5%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 321.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 48%. #e60f99 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1eff with #cd0033. Closest websafe color is: #ff0099.

#e60f99 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e60f99 has RGB values of R:230, G:15,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.33,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15077273.

Shades and Tints of #e60f99
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090106 is the darkest color, while #fef6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e60f99
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e777c is the less saturated color, while #ef069c is the most saturated one.
